Alvaro Morata has finally had the chance to take a look around his new home stadium after the Spanish striker posted pictures on Instagram of him and his wife touring Stamford Bridge.

Morata, 24, moved to the Premier League champions in a club record deal reported to be worth £70million (Dh337.2m) last month, and immediately after completing his switch, jetted out to Singapore to join his new teammates on their pre-season tour.

The former Real Madrid forward is now back from Asia ahead of the new season and took the chance to walk around the stadium he will be playing inside for much of the season.

Morata captioned his collection of Instagram photos "Couldn't wait to meet you" in reference to Stamford Bridge.

He can be seen pitchside with his new wife Alice, to whom he got married this summer prior to his move to Chelsea, as well as in the stands and outside the stadium.

Morata will be tasked with leading Chelsea's attack this season as the London club look to defend the Premier League title.
